[felix-gogo-shell] Changed jar path

Tomas Radej tradej at fedoraproject.org
Wed Jan 18 13:33:13 UTC 2012


commit 8e8f9a404ea7c214bff31cad963a26adf2fc6fd7
Author: Tomas Radej <tradej at redhat.com>
Date:   Wed Jan 18 09:50:59 2012 +0100

    Changed jar path

 felix-gogo-shell.spec |   23 +++++++++++++----------
 1 files changed, 13 insertions(+), 10 deletions(-)
---
diff --git a/felix-gogo-shell.spec b/felix-gogo-shell.spec
index e1a17cf..16b91cf 100644
--- a/felix-gogo-shell.spec
+++ b/felix-gogo-shell.spec
@@ -1,9 +1,9 @@
-%global parent    felix-gogo
-%global pkgname   shell
+%global project   felix
+%global bundle    org.apache.felix.gogo.shell
 
-Name:             %{parent}-%{pkgname}
+Name:             %{project}-gogo-shell
 Version:          0.10.0
-Release:          1%{?dist}
+Release:          2%{?dist}
 Summary:          Community OSGi R4 Service Platform Implementation - Basic Commands
 Group:            Development/Tools
 License:          ASL 2.0
@@ -46,7 +46,7 @@ Requires:         jpackage-utils
 This package contains the API documentation for %{name}.
 
 %prep
-%setup -q -n org.apache.felix.gogo.shell-%{version}
+%setup -q -n %{bundle}-%{version}
 %patch0 -p1 -F3
 
 %build
@@ -54,13 +54,13 @@ mvn-rpmbuild install javadoc:aggregate
 
 %install
 # jars
-install -d -m 0755 %{buildroot}%{_javadir}
-install -pm 644 target/org.apache.felix.gogo.shell-%{version}.jar %{buildroot}%{_javadir}/%{name}.jar
+install -d -m 0755 %{buildroot}%{_javadir}/%{project}
+install -pm 644 target/%{bundle}-%{version}.jar %{buildroot}%{_javadir}/%{project}/%{bundle}.jar
 
 # pom
 install -d -m 755 %{buildroot}%{_mavenpomdir}
-install -pm 644 pom.xml %{buildroot}%{_mavenpomdir}/JPP-%{name}.pom
-%add_maven_depmap JPP-%{name}.pom %{name}.jar
+install -pm 644 pom.xml %{buildroot}%{_mavenpomdir}/JPP.%{project}-%{bundle}.pom
+%add_maven_depmap JPP.%{project}-%{bundle}.pom %{project}/%{bundle}.jar
 
 # javadoc
 install -d -m 0755 %{buildroot}%{_javadocdir}/%{name}
@@ -70,7 +70,7 @@ cp -pr target/site/api*/* %{buildroot}%{_javadocdir}/%{name}
 %files
 %doc DEPENDENCIES LICENSE NOTICE
 %{_javadir}/*
-%{_mavenpomdir}/JPP-%{name}.pom
+%{_mavenpomdir}/JPP.%{project}-%{bundle}.pom
 %{_mavendepmapfragdir}/%{name}
 
 %files javadoc
@@ -78,6 +78,9 @@ cp -pr target/site/api*/* %{buildroot}%{_javadocdir}/%{name}
 %{_javadocdir}/%{name}
 
 %changelog
+* Wed Jan 18 2012 Tomas Radej <tradej at redhat.com> - 0.10.0-2
+- Changed jar path
+
 * Mon Jan 09 2012 Tomas Radej <tradej at redhat.com> - 0.10.0-1
 - Initial packaging
 


More information about the scm-commits mailing list